[0001] The utility model relates to agricultural planting frame technical field, especially in an adjustable agricultural planting frame of agricultural planting. BACKGROUND

[0002] With the rapid development of social economy and technology, people further increase the consumption of land resources, in order to meet the demand of agricultural planting, people through agricultural planting frame to plant crops to make up for the shortage of arable land.

[0003] The existing agricultural planting frame cannot adjust the height between layers when in use, and the height of crop growth will change, so it will be limited, and the agricultural planting frame is generally in the form of layer by layer accumulation, which greatly reduces the acceptance of sunlight by crops, and is not conducive to crop growth.

[0004] The existing patent (publication number: CN220830953U) discloses an adjustable agricultural planting frame for agricultural planting, which can drive the bottom plate to rise along the support rod and the threaded rod to adjust the distance between the two bottom plates by rotating the threaded sleeve along the threaded rod. The two-way threaded rod drives the two movable plates to move outward along the two-way threaded rod and the two fixed rods to drive the two planting frames to move away from each other, so that the vegetables will not be blocked by the sunlight when receiving light, thereby effectively solving the problem that the height of the traditional agricultural planting frame is not adjustable, which makes the vegetables grow easily limited and the top planting frame blocks the light of the vegetables in the bottom planting frame.

[0005] In view of the above problems, the existing patent provides a solution, but it is not convenient to adjust the position of the device. In actual agricultural production, in order to make the crops always in the most suitable growth environment, the flexibility of the position of the planting frame is particularly important. Because it is not convenient to move, it is not convenient to move the planting frame to a position with better light, and in the case of severe weather such as heavy rain, waterlogging and strong wind, the planting frame cannot be moved to a safe area in time, which brings many potential risks to the growth of crops and reduces the practicability of the device.

[0041] Working principle: when the crops are planted, first, under the action of the steering wheel 304, the position of the device can be adjusted according to the actual situation, and at the same time, through the cooperation of the fixed column 305 and the moving column 306, the contact area can be smoothly adjusted, and under the action of the adjusting leg 307, the adjusting leg 307 adjusts its height according to the ground, which can make the base 301 keep stable on any ground, and under the action of the buffer 303, the supporting plate 302 can be driven to return to the original position under the limitation of the fixed groove 4, which can buffer the impact force from the outside, so that the device can always maintain stable, then by rotating the rotating handle 206, the rotating disc 204 is smoothly rotated, which synchronously drives the connecting plate 207 to move, which can make the positioning block 205 smoothly move and release the fixing effect of the adjusting assembly 2, and at the same time, under the action of the connecting hole 8, the cross fixed plate 201 can smoothly move under the limitation of the stand 1, so that the height of the placing table 203 can be adjusted according to the actual situation, ensuring the normal growth of crops, and through the cooperation of the sliding block 202 and the sliding groove 6, the sliding block 202 drives the placing table 203 to smoothly move under the limitation of the sliding groove 6, and under the action of the positioning rod 7, the sliding block 202 can move more stably, which can adjust the lateral position of the placing table 203 according to the actual situation, so that the illumination condition can be adjusted, ensuring that the crops are always in the best growing environment, and finally under the action of the reflecting strip 10, the surrounding light can be reflected, which can timely remind the staff of the position of the planting frame, avoiding the planting frame from falling due to the collision of the staff.
